Output 68de8d3413d0df7c8b0a17e68168d8a182b26fb11027a6abb43db558887c3ff4:2

value
516802
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7eca9fd87a1e71badef1af7a479c54fc6ff03e14 OP_EQUAL
address
3DFRoJbv8dV9KUu4qoYUtNqotm1q5zEW7c
transaction
68de8d3413d0df7c8b0a17e68168d8a182b26fb11027a6abb43db558887c3ff4
spent
true